Chandigarh, March 25, 2019: Department of Zoology, Centre for Advance studies (UGC), Panjab University, Chandigarh will hold a two day National Conference, Zoocon-2019, as a part of outreach effort in relation to “ Biodiversity for Human Health and Social Welfare: Current Challenges and Achievables” on 26th-27th March, 2019. The sponsoring authority of conference is UGC-CAS II and DST-Purse. The occasion will be graced by Professor ShankarjiJha,Dean University Instructions, Panjab University, Chandigarh and other distinguished guests across the country. Dr. A.K. Singh, Director General, Life Sciences, DRDO, Ministry of Defence, Govt. of India and Dr. R.K. Manchanda, Director General, Central Council for Research in Homeopathy, New Delhi, will be the Chief Guests of the symposium in the succeeding days. The Keynote address will be delivered by Prof. R.N.K. Bamezai, Former Vice- Chancellor, Shri Mata Vaishno Devi University, Katra, Jammu and Kashmir
ZOOCON-2019 would include five technical sessions, preceded by an inaugural session, with main focus on finding real world solutions for linking biodiversity with human health and well being. The multidimensional event would incorporate technical presentations and talks by the renowned speakers and researchers from academia and industry. The conference will also involve oral/poster presentation session on biodiversity for Human health and societal welfare to share information and stimulate discussion among the participants.
G.P. Sharma Oration Award Ceremony will also be held on day 1 of the conference. The award is conferred every year by the Department of Zoology, P.U. to a renowned Cytogeneticist. The oration will be delivered by Prof. SarojGhaskadbi, Department of Zoology, SavitribaiPhle Pune University. She will share her inventive vision with the audience on the topic “Oxidative damage and its Relevance to Diabetes”.
Other invited speakers embraced in the conference are Dr.Shailja Singh, Special Centre for Molecular Medicine, JNU, New Delhi, Dr.SurendraGhaskadbi, Emeritus Scientist (CSIR), MACS-Agharkar Research Institute, Pune, Prof. Shyam Sharma, National Institute of Pharmaceutical Education and Research, Mohali, Prof. Kanwaljit Chopra, UIPS, Panjab University Chandigarh and Prof. AkshayAnand, Department of Neurology, PGIMER, Chandigarh.
The conference will be concluded by a valedictory function. The valedictory address will be delivered by Dr. R.K. Manchanda, Director General, Central Council for Research in Homeopathy, New Delhi, and prize distribution for best oral and poster presentation will be given to the participant and distinguished guests will also be felicitated.
